Full Job Description
At Crunchtime you will contribute directly to the roadmap of our Food Safety and Operational Excellence product, working closely with other designers, product managers, and engineers to design, build, and optimize user experiences. We are looking for someone to conduct customer and market research, discover new problem spaces, define solutions, optimize experiences, and contribute to the product vision. You\'ll be at the heart of delivering new products that solve real problems for some of the world\'s most recognized brands.

Being a Senior Product Designer at Crunchtime! means:
  • Being a problem-solver with an ability to cut through complex workflows and information architecture in order to deliver clear and simple solutions
  • Building deep customer empathy and using data to make decisions
  • Putting customers first, and asking why before how
  • Partnering closely with Product Management and Engineering, but also being proactive to help advance the mission of our organization
What you\'ll do
  • Craft low and high-fidelity mockups
  • Design user flows and experiences that go beyond visual interfaces
  • Conduct user research around personas and user experiences, sharing your findings with Product Management and incorporating into the product solutions you design
  • Partner with product managers in conducting customer discovery to uncover the customer Jobs-to-be-Done, pain points, limitations and goals
  • Work across multiple teams, partnering with other designers, product managers and engineers to guide concepts from research to ideation, and through to execution
  • Lead proactive design projects from start to finish
  • Collaborate with other product designers to manage and implement a Design System, and advocate for scalable design solutions
What we are looking for
  • 3+ years of experience as a Product, UX or UI Designer for SaaS and mobile products
  • Experience applying user research methods, including user interviews, competitive analysis, and user testing
  • Expertise with relevant design and prototyping tools such as Figma, Sketch and InVision (the tools we use), or similar tools like the Adobe Creative Suite
  • Excellent written and verbal communication and presentation skills
  • Own and execute user experience design from concept through launch and support
  • Must be able to work hours with at least a 4 hour overlap in the Eastern Time Zone

About CrunchTime

CrunchTime is a software company that provides restaurant management solutions. The company's platform includes tools for inventory management, labor scheduling, and food cost analysis, and is used by restaurants of all sizes, from small independent establishments to large chains. CrunchTime's software can be integrated with a variety of point-of-sale systems and other restaurant technologies. The company was founded in 1995 and is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.
